Abstract

The invention discloses a kind of vertical air conditioner pedestal, including base body and shell, the base body has the department of assembly with the detachable assembly of air conditioner main body, is formed with cavity inside the base body, is formed with blower and air treatment module in the cavity;The shell wraps up the base body and with the base body with clamping structure detachable connection, is formed with the ontology air inlet and ontology air outlet being connected to the cavity on the shell.Pedestal provided by the invention can carry out detachable assembly with air conditioner main body, and pedestal itself forms an independent supply air system, and handles based on supply air system, using air treatment module air.Thus, after air-conditioning pedestal and air conditioner main body are assembled together, the additional processing function to air and air conditioner main body that pedestal is realized are independent of one another, do not influence the structure of former air conditioner main body, do not depend on the operation of former air conditioner main body and can independent operating.

Background technique
The promotion required with advances in technology with people living environment quality, the environment such as family, office are commonly empty The function of tune increases increasingly, is no longer only to provide the refrigeration to room air, heating merely, also adds and carry out to room air The functions such as humidification, purification.
Currently, air-conditioning realizes humidification, purification etc. to room air, common processing mode is that not change original air-conditioned Structure adds the additive airs processing module such as humidification module, cleaning module in the original air duct of air-conditioning.It is run in power-on of air conditioner When refrigeration or heating, the additive air processing module of these additionals also works, and realizes humidification, purification etc. to room air Processing.
Above-mentioned processing mode haves the shortcomings that as follows: first, it is original that the realization of additive air processing function depends on air-conditioning Structure and operation cannot individually control operation.Second, air-conditioning once dispatch from the factory, additive air processing function it has been determined that user without Method change, it is difficult to realize individual demand.Third occupies the original sky of air-conditioning due to the increase of additive air processing module Between and air duct, influence the original normal air regulation performance of air-conditioning;To realize that air-conditioning normal air is adjusted and additive air is adjusted Coordination matching, need to pay a large amount of research and development cost carry out air conditioner structure and it is automatically controlled on design.

Specific embodiment
In order to make the objectives, technical solutions, and advantages of the present invention clearer, below with reference to drawings and examples, Invention is further described in detail.
Referring to Figure 1 to one embodiment of the vertical air conditioner pedestal of the present invention shown in Fig. 4.Wherein, Fig. 1 is the embodiment Perspective view, Fig. 2 is the main view after removing part enclosure, and Fig. 3 is the exploded view of part enclosure, and Fig. 4 is the STRUCTURE DECOMPOSITION of Fig. 1 Figure.
As shown in Figures 1 to 4, it is in cylindrical body that the vertical air conditioner pedestal 1 of the embodiment is whole.But it is not limited to the cylinder Body structure can be selected according to the structure of the air conditioner main body to be assembled.For example, the air conditioner main body to be assembled is cuboid, It is also in cuboid or square that then air-conditioning pedestal is whole, etc..Air-conditioning pedestal 1 includes base body 11 and shell (shell mechanism Referring to subsequent description), there is department of assembly 1121 on base body 11, using the department of assembly 1121, enable pedestal 1 with Air conditioner main body carries out detachable assembly.To which pedestal 1 becomes and the essentially independent structure of air conditioner main body.Shell wraps up pedestal Ontology 11, and with base body 11 with clamping structure detachable connection, it is formed with ontology air inlet 1141 and this on the shell Body air outlet 1151.It is formed with cavity inside base body 11, blower 122 and air treatment module are formed in cavity 13。
Due to being formed with ontology air inlet 1141 and ontology air outlet 1151 on the shell, formed inside base body 11 There are blower 122 and air treatment module 13, thus, pedestal 1 itself forms an independent supply air system.By reasonably tying Structure design when so that blower 122 working, external wind is drawn into inside base body 11 through ontology air inlet 1141, is passed through The processing of air treatment module 13, then blows out from ontology air outlet 1151, realizes using air treatment module 13 to air Processing.For example, air treatment module 13 is humidification module, the air in environment will be humidified;If air treatment module 13 For cleaning module, then the air in environment will be purified;If air treatment module 13 is that champignon eliminates the unusual smell module, will be right Air in environment carries out champignon and eliminates the unusual smell processing, etc..Moreover, because the pedestal 1 and air conditioner main body are substantially independent, Ke Yidan The independent operating of additive air processing function and air-conditioning original function is realized in solely control;Since pedestal 1 does not depend on air conditioner main body Original space and air channel structure will not influence the original air conditioning performance of air-conditioning, without doing special set to air-conditioning duct structure Meter, simplifies the structure and design for realizing more air conditioning functions.Moreover, because shell and base body 11 pass through clamping structure Detachable connection facilitates the assembly or disassembly of shell Yu base body 11, is conveniently replaceable air treatment module 13 and maintenance wind Machine 122.
Specifically, as shown in Figure 1, base body 11 include pedestal 111, Base body 112, base supports 113 and Air-out component 12.Chassis structure of the pedestal 111 as entire pedestal 1, with 112 detachable connection of Base body.For example, passing through Screw, buckle etc. realize detachable connection.Entire pedestal 1 is formed on top in Base body 112, opposite with pedestal 111 Department of assembly 1121, thus, department of assembly 1121 is located at the top of entire pedestal 1.It is formed with cavity inside Base body 112, uses To accommodate the structures such as the blower 122 to be assembled, air treatment module 13.So, the branch of Base body 112 will certainly be made Intensity is supportted to be deteriorated.To increase the support strength of entire pedestal 1 and supporting stability, between pedestal 111 and Base body 112, Base supports 113 are specifically formed between pedestal 111 and department of assembly 1121.Wrap up the shell packet of Base body 112 Rear shell 114 and front housing 115 are included, and front housing 115 divides for left and right two parts.Rear shell 114 and front housing 115 respectively with pedestal 111, Base body 112, base supports 113 and the clamping of 12 phase of air-out component.For example, by taking the front housing 115 in left side as an example, as shown in figure 3, Multiple card slots 1154 and multiple claws 1155 are formed on the back side of front housing 115;As shown in Fig. 2, the shape on base body 11 At having multiple card slots 116 and multiple claws 117.The front housing 115 in left side is by card slot, the claw by being formed thereon, with pedestal sheet Corresponding claw, card slot clamping on body 11.Ontology air inlet 1141 is formed in rear shell 114, for introducing external air;This Body air outlet 1151 is formed on front housing 115, for sending out through treated the air of air treatment module 13.
Moreover, to promote the intensity and aesthetic appearance of pedestal, for shell, it is preferred to use following structures are realized: with For the left side front housing 115 of Fig. 3, including front housing ontology 1152 and ornamental strip 1153, ornamental strip 1153 be it is a plurality of, be formed in front housing Each edge of ontology 1152.Front housing ontology 1152 is aluminum alloy material, and ornamental strip 1153 is plastic material.Moreover, passing through control The difference of thickness when ornamental strip 1153 processed is molded can make ornamental strip 1153 reflect the light of different colours, promote aesthetics.
In addition, being formed with the touch switch 118 of evagination, the touching on the outer surface contacted on base body 11, with shell Dynamic switch 118 is electrically connected with the whole control panel of pedestal control panel or the pedestal air-conditioning to be assembled, specifically with control panel In control circuit that blower 122 is controlled be electrically connected.Moreover, the touch switch 118 has in shell and base body 11 Assembly be closed afterwards in place the control circuit of blower 122 first switch position and shell and base body 11 assemble it is not in place or The second switch position of the control circuit of blower 122 is disconnected after disassembly.That is, if shell and base body 11 assemble in place Afterwards, shell will touch the touch switch 118, so that this is closed the switch, and then is closed the control circuit of blower 122, so that right The control of blower 122 is executed according to normal control, is not influenced by the touch switch 118.And if shell and base body 11 Not in place or shell is assembled to disassemble from base body 11, shell is not readily accessible to the touch switch 118, though It so contacts but its insufficient pressure is to trigger the touch switch 118, then touch switch 118 disconnects, to disconnect the control of blower 122 Circuit.So, blower 122 will be forced to stall, avoids blower 122 is exposed from causing harm to the human body or blower 122 itself quilt Damage.If shell is divided into muti-piece, preferably every piece of shell corresponds to a touch switch.Moreover, touch switch can use Microswitch, touch-switch etc. are realized.
Air-out component 12 is formed in Base body 112 and is formed by cavity, which includes outlet frame 121, blower 122 is formed in outlet frame 121.Specifically, air-out component 12 and Base body 112 pass through buckle, screw etc. It is fixed;Blower 122 is centrifugal blower, is fixed in outlet frame 121.121 both ends open of outlet frame, one end is towards pedestal 111, separately One end is towards department of assembly 1121.Outlet frame 121 towards pedestal 111 one end formed outlet frame air inlet 1211, and with pedestal sheet Ontology air inlet 1141 on body 11 communicates;One end of outlet frame 121 towards department of assembly 1121 forms the second air outlet of outlet frame 1213.Outlet frame first is formed on outlet frame 121, between outlet frame air inlet 1211 and the second air outlet of outlet frame 1213 Air outlet 1212.The first air outlet of outlet frame 1212 is communicated with the ontology air outlet 1131 on base body 11.Preferably, outlet air Structure of the first air outlet of frame 1212 with air outlet angle greater than 180 ° is formed on the side of outlet frame 121, thus, increase outlet air Range.In this embodiment, the first air outlet of outlet frame 1212 includes that three be distributed on 121 side of outlet frame go out Air port is capable of forming 270 ° or so of wind direction.Air treatment module 13 is also formed on outlet frame 121, specifically, empty Gas disposal module 13 is formed between outlet frame air inlet 1211 and the first air outlet of outlet frame 1212.Preferably, air-treatment Module 13 is formed on outlet frame 121 with pullable structure, the convenient air treatment module for replacing same type with user after sale, And the air treatment module of different air-treatment functions is realized in installation as needed, is easy to use, and meet user individual Demand.
Base body 112 is formed by cavity, the lower section of air-out component 12 is formed with electrical appliance box body 14.It is specific next It says, electrical appliance box body 14 is inserted into cavity and is fixed with Base body 112 by screw.It can be placed in the electrical appliance box body 14 The control panel of pedestal 1 can also place the control panel for the air conditioner main body assembled with pedestal 1, preferably by pedestal 1 and air conditioner main body Control panel is placed in the electrical appliance box body 14.Moreover, electrical appliance box body 14 is far from the ontology air inlet 1141 on base body 11, Air-inlet cavity 15 can be formed between electrical appliance box body 14, ontology air inlet 1141 and air treatment module 13, guarantee that pedestal 1 is smooth Ground air inlet and the outlet.
For department of assembly 1121, it is formed with department of assembly's air outlet (being not marked in figure), wire openings 11211 thereon and connects machine Tube opening 11212.Wherein, department of assembly's air outlet is communicated with the second air outlet of outlet frame 1213 on air-out component 12.Through air Treated the air of processing module 13, other than being blown out from the first air outlet of outlet frame 1212 and ontology air outlet 1151, also It can be blown out by the second air outlet of outlet frame 1213 and department of assembly's air outlet from the top of pedestal 1, realize multi-angle, how high The comprehensive air-supply of degree, increases the wind-out range and air-out mode of pedestal 1.Wire openings 11211 provide and electrical appliance box body 14 The conducting wire connected on electrical appliance box body 14 can be stretched out pedestal by the wire openings 11211 by the channel of each conducting wire of electrical connection Ontology 11.Even machine tube opening 11212 provide connection air conditioner indoor unit, outdoor unit Lian Jiguan channel.
The pedestal 1 formed using the above structure, structurally reasonable, wind-out range is big, and air-out mode is more, can be realized modularization Production, assembly, facilitate carry out individualized selection.
